Espresso Martini Recipe

The Espresso Martini blends vodka, coffee liqueur, chilled espresso, and simple syrup shaken with ice to create a frothy, smooth cocktail. The use of freshly brewed espresso contributes a rich coffee flavor and a layer of foam on top. The drink is served in martini glasses and garnished with coffee beans for a visually appealing finish.

Description

This cocktail recipe combines 2 ounces of vodka, 1 ounce of coffee liqueur, 1 ounce of freshly brewed chilled espresso, and 1 ounce of simple syrup made by dissolving sugar in water. These ingredients are shaken vigorously with ice for 30 seconds, which cools the mixture and produces foam on the surface.

The cocktail is then strained evenly into two martini glasses and garnished with three coffee beans per glass to enhance aroma and presentation. The foam arises naturally from machine-brewed espresso. If using other coffee methods, additives like egg white or cocktail foamer can be used to produce a similar foam.

This recipe yields a classic, balanced espresso-flavored cocktail with a creamy mouthfeel and is good served immediately after preparation.

Ingredients

Servings
  • 2 ounces vodka
  • 1 ounce coffee liqueur such as Kahlúa
  • 1 ounce espresso see notes, chilled
  • 1 ounce simple syrup see notes
  • 6 coffee beans

Instructions

  1. Fill your cocktail shaker half full with ice. Add the vodka, coffee liquor, espresso, and simple syrup.
  2. Secure the lid then shake for about 30 seconds to work up the foam.
  3. Strain into two martini glasses and garnish the cocktails with 3 coffee beans.

Notes

  • Use machine-brewed espresso for natural foam; for other coffee types, add an egg white or cocktail foamer to achieve foam on top.
  • Simple syrup can be made by heating 1 tablespoon sugar with 2 tablespoons water until dissolved; sweeteners like honey or maple syrup may be used instead.
